Conservation of a 12th-century textile

Written By The British Museum on Tuesday, Aug 02, 2016 | 06:22 AM

 
Find out how conservator Anna Harrison approached the conservation of this very fragile 12th-century textile from the tomb of the Sicilian king Henry VI.
